   Adverbials of probability


  可能性状语
  We use adverbials of probability to show how certain we are about something. The most frequent adverbials of probability are:
  我们用可能性状语表示我们队对某件事的确定程度。最常用的可能性状语有:
  certainly - definitely - maybe - possibly
  clearly - obviously - perhaps - probably
  maybe and perhaps usually come at the beginning of the clause:
  maybe 和perhaps 通常在句首出现:
  Perhaps the weather will be fine.
  Maybe it won’t rain.
  Other adverbs of possibility usually come in front of the main verb:
  其他可能性副词经常出现在主要动词的前面:
  He is certainly coming to the party.
  Will they definitelybe there?
  We will possibly come to England next year.
  but in after am, is, are, was, were:
  但是可能性状语要在be动词后面:
  They are definitely at home.
  She was obviously very surprised.
